Normal Rates Frameworks



Understanding how drywall pricing is structured can help you budget effectively for your job. The majority of drywall professionals charge based upon the square video footage of the area to be covered. You'll usually find costs varying from $1.50 to $3.50 per square foot, depending on variables like material top quality and labor know-how.



Some contractors may additionally use a per-sheet price, which normally drops between $10 and $15 per drywall sheet (4x8 feet). If you're servicing a larger task, you may find that specialists are open to discussing bulk discounts.

In addition to typical prices, keep an eye out for prices variants based upon the job's intricacy. For example, if your walls require complex layouts or you need to install drywall in hard-to-reach areas, anticipate to pay a costs.

It's also worth thinking about whether the quote includes ending up, such as taping, mudding, and sanding, as this can substantially affect the overall price.

Extra Solutions and Charges



Frequently, drywall jobs feature additional solutions and charges that can affect your overall spending plan. To maintain your costs in check, it's necessary to understand what these additionals could consist of. As an example, several contractors bill for solutions like drywall distribution, which can include in your costs if you're not prepared.

You may additionally come across prices for completing solutions, such as taping, mudding, and sanding. These are crucial for attaining a smooth surface but can considerably enhance the last bill.

In addition, if your job calls for special products - like moisture-resistant or soundproof drywall - await greater prices.

Another prospective fee comes from clean-up and disposal. Some professionals might include this in their preliminary quote, while others might bill an added cost at the end. It's ideal to clarify this upfront.
